CEE Cooperation Summit – Europe’s Rising Power 2024 was the second edition of the international conference which served as a dynamic platform that effectively brought together experts and thought leaders from various corners of the globe including Poland, UK, USA, Turkey, Hungary, Kosovo and others. The event, marked by its inclusivity, facilitated in-depth discussions that were not only enlightening but also remarkably productive, setting the stage for a potentially transformative impact on the future geopolitical and economic landscape of the Three Seas Initiative.

The event was financed by the National Institute of Freedom – Center for Civil Society Development as part of The Government Programme for Civil Society Organisations Development for 2018-2030 CSODev and the Government Programme for Civil Initiatives Fund NEWCIF for 2021-2030.
